Time of Update: 2014-12-31
標籤:轉自http://blog.csdn.net/maxint64/article/details/8643288 今天在mysql中嘗試使用check約束時,才知道在MySQL中CHECK約束是無效的,例如下面一段代碼,在建立表table1時添加了CHECK約束,要求field1欄位的值大於零,隨後向field1欄位插入-1,這明顯違反CHECK約束,但這段代碼在MySQL中卻可以執行成功。CREATE TABLE table1 (&nbs
Time of Update: 2014-12-31
標籤:環境:linux,mysql5.5.21 錯誤:Host is blocked because of many connection errors; unblock with ‘mysqladmin flush-hosts‘ 原因: 同一個ip在短時間內產生太多(超過mysql資料庫max_connection_errors的最大值)中斷的資料庫連接而導致的阻塞; 解決方案: 1、提高允許的max_connection_errors數量(治標不治本): ①
Time of Update: 2014-12-31
標籤:mysql root 遠端連線 許可權大家在遠端連線mysql的時候應該碰到過,root使用者的mysql,只可以本地連,對外拒絕串連。我們需要建立一個允許遠程登入的資料庫帳戶,這樣你可以方便進行在本地遠程操作資料庫了。方法如下:1.確認登陸許可權預設情況下Linux內的mysql資料庫mysql,user表內的使用者權限只是對localhost即本機才能登陸。需要更改許可權:如下的方式確認:root#mysql -h localhost -u mysql -pEnter
Time of Update: 2014-12-31
標籤:2、字串函數(1)計算字串字元數的函數和字串長度的函數CHAR_LENGTH(str)返回字串str所包含的字元個數。一個多位元組字元字元算作一個單字元select char_length(‘date‘),char_length(‘egg‘),char_length(‘中國‘); (2)合并字串函數CONCAT(s1,s2...)、CONCAT_WS(x,s1,s2...)CONCAT(s1,s2...)函數中,如果任一參數為NULL,則返回NULL;CONCAT_WS
Time of Update: 2014-12-31
標籤:-- 商品類別表 --CREATE TABLE category( cat_id INT PRIMARY KEY AUTO_INCREMENT,#類別編號 cat_name VARCHAR(30) NOT NULL#類別名稱);-- 商品表 --CREATE TABLE goods( goods_id INT PRIMARY KEY AUTO_INCREMENT,#商品編號 goods_name VARCHAR(30) NOT NULL,#商品名稱
Time of Update: 2014-12-30
標籤:1. 在MySQL WorkBench的Server Administrator中雙擊要串連的資料庫;2. 點擊左邊的Data Export,在右邊的資料庫列表中選擇要匯出的資料庫;3. Export to Dump Project Folder是每張表匯出一個.sql檔案,Export to Self-Contained File是整個資料庫匯出一個.sql檔案,這裡選擇Export to Self-Contained
Time of Update: 2014-12-30
標籤:mysql 預存程序 擷取每周時間 時間 declare _LastWeekStartTime date; -- 上周開始時間declare _LastWeekEndTime date; -- 上周結束時間-- 因系統為星期日為每星期第一天 所以需要減1set @A = date_add(curdate(), interval -1 day);--
Time of Update: 2014-12-30
標籤:1. 進入控制台->管理工具->資料來源(ODBC);2. 點擊添加,資料來源驅動程式選擇MySQL ODBC 5.1 Driver;3. 彈出MySQL Connecotor/ODBC對話方塊,輸入資料來源名稱、描述(可選)、TCP/IP Server(伺服器IP)、Port(MySQL連接埠)、User(MySQL使用者名稱)、Password(MySQL密碼),在Database下拉框中選擇要串連的資料庫;4. 點擊Test,彈出Connection
Time of Update: 2014-12-30
標籤:轉自:http://blog.chinaunix.net/uid-29305839-id-4257512.html 建立一個多列索引:CREATE TABLE test ( id INT NOT NULL, last_name CHAR(30) NOT NULL, first_name
Time of Update: 2014-12-30
標籤: 單純的字串比較結果不精確.select * from 表明 where times> ‘2088/12/8
Time of Update: 2014-12-30
標籤:ubuntu下安裝apache+php+mysql今天,我在ubuntu下配置了一個Apache伺服器。通過Apache我們可以學習php網路編程,可以用它來部署自己本地的wordpress部落格,從而進一步通過網路和朋友交流。從此,你將深刻體會到網路帶個我們的神奇力量,至少我是這樣覺得的~~步驟一,安裝apache21sudo apt-get install apache2安裝完成。 運行如下命令重啟下:1sudo /etc/init.d/apache2
Time of Update: 2014-12-30
標籤:mysql 主從同步1、 主要資料庫操作(1) 配置my.cnf檔案Vi /etc/my.cnf在[mysqld]中添加:server-id=1 //資料庫ID,主庫預設1,其他從庫遞增,不能重複,否則同步出錯;log-bin &
Time of Update: 2014-12-31
標籤:ALTER TABLE:添加,修改,刪除表的列,約束等表的定義。查看列:desc 表名;修改表名:alter table t_book rename to bbb;添加列:alter table 表名 add column 列名 varchar(30);刪除列:alter table 表名 drop column 列名;修改列名MySQL: alter table bbb change nnnnn hh int;修改列名SQLServer:exec sp_rename‘t_student.
Time of Update: 2014-12-31
標籤: 1 sudo apt-get autoremove --purge mysql-server-5.0 2 sudo apt-get remove mysql-server 3 sudo apt-get autoremove mysql-server 4 sudo a
Time of Update: 2014-12-31
標籤:做一下整理,以前也很隨意的引入包連結資料庫,後來發現常常串連出問題,異常退出,後來使用在網上一個方法解決問題,網址由於書籤丟失,抱歉不能引用了。再有就是簡單的模組化下,使得目錄合理點,再有就是說明一下,標題有賺眼球的嫌疑,代碼我這裡使用正常,而且我覺得也蠻好用,不過不代表真的就是該這麼寫,畢竟我還是個node菜鳥,大神路過有更好的方式方法,還請留下腳印,感激不盡!Node版本:v0.10.34Express版本:4.9.0在繼續進行之前,假設你搭建的本地環境已經可以看到這個介面:-----
Time of Update: 2014-12-31
標籤:問題重現(以下討論範圍僅限Windows環境):C:\AppServ\MySQL> mysql -u root -pEnter password:ERROR 1045 (28000): Access denied for user ‘root‘@‘localhost‘ (using password:
Time of Update: 2014-12-31
標籤:在進行 ping和route後發現網路通訊都是正常的,而且在mysql機器上進行本地串連發現是很快的,所以網路問題基本上被排除了。以前也遇到過一次這樣的 問題,可後來就不知怎麼突然好了,這次又遭遇這樣的問題,所以想看看是不是mysql的配置問題。在查詢mysql相關文檔和網路搜尋後,發現了一個配置似乎可以解決這樣的問題,就是在mysql的設定檔中增加如下配置參數: [mysqld]
Time of Update: 2014-12-31
標籤:mydumper是一個針對MySQL和Drizzle的高效能多線程的備份和恢複工具。此工具的開發人員分別來自MySQL、Fackbook、SkySQL公司,目前已經有一些大型產品業務測試並使用了該工具。我們在恢複資料庫時也可以使用myloader工具。Mydumper的主要特性包括: 一、採用了輕量級C語言寫的代碼。 二、相比於mysqldump,其速度快了近10倍(有待測試)
Time of Update: 2014-12-31
標籤:在mysql上如果直接安裝mysql安裝的不是5.6版本以上.下面記錄怎麼解決安裝最新版mysql5.6以上. 1、查看本機都安裝了mysql什麼版本:rpm -qa | grep mysql,預設是安裝mysql-libs-5.1.71-1.el6.x86_64 2、卸載mysql-libs-5.1.71-1.el6.x86_64 rpm -e --nodeps
Time of Update: 2014-12-31
如何關閉MySQL日誌,刪除mysql日誌,關閉mysql日誌刪除LNMP一鍵安裝包安裝的MySQL預設是開啟了記錄檔的,如果資料操作比較頻繁就會產生大量的日誌,在/usr/local/mysql/var/下面產生mysql-bin.0000* 類似的檔案,而且一般都在幾十MB到幾個GB,更甚會吃掉整個硬碟空間,從來導致mysql無法啟動或報錯,如vps論壇使用者的反饋。如何關閉MySQL的日誌功能:刪除日誌:執行:/usr/local/mysql/bin/mysql -u